Abstract

The invention discloses a dispersed bright-red dye composition, which mainly consists of red dye components A mixed according to structural formulas (I-a) and (I-b) and red dye components B shown by a structural formula (II). The dispersed bright-red dye composition solves the problem about coloring harmony on monomer dye during practical dyeing and has excellent color fastness and dyeing depth.

Description

a technical field [0001] The invention relates to a scarlet mixture and a preparation method thereof, in particular to a disperse scarlet dye mixture suitable for use in medium-dark dyeing of superfine fibers, and belongs to the technical field of dye preparation. Two background technology [0002] Disperse dyes are a kind of non-ionic dyes that are in a dispersed state in the initial stage of the dyeing process. The particle size is about 1um, and they are evenly dispersed in water with the help of dispersants. It is the most widely used synthetic dye in the printing and dyeing process of textiles and clothing. It has the advantages of bright color, excellent fastness, and a wide variety of colors. It is used for dyeing and printing of various natural and synthetic fibers. Superfine fiber is a new type of synthetic fiber, which has the advantages of soft hand feeling, breathable and moisture absorption, and comfortable to wear.
